SENATE RESOLUTION

 
2    WHEREAS, The members of the Illinois Senate are saddened
3to learn of the death of Buff Carmichael II of Springfield, who
4passed away on March 21, 2021; and
 
5    WHEREAS, Buff Carmichael was born to Buff and Leona
6Beatrice (Falkner) Carmichael in Waco, Texas on July 2, 1947;
7he graduated from the Dallas Institute of Funeral Service; he
8married Jerry Dean Bowman in Clinton on September 20, 2014;
9and
 
10    WHEREAS, Buff Carmichael first worked as a funeral
11director and embalmer in Texas; after moving to Springfield,
12he worked for the State of Illinois with the EMS and the
13Department of Nuclear Safety; and
 
14    WHEREAS, Buff Carmichael was the founder and a member of
15the Coalition of Rainbow Alliances (CORAL) and was
16instrumental in creating the AIDS Memorial at Lincoln Park; he
17was a board member and volunteer at the Fifth Street
18Renaissance SARA Center, a volunteer for Gay & Lesbian
19Advocates & Defenders (GLAD), and a huge supporter of Parents,
20Families and Friends of Lesbians and Gays (PFLAG); he was also
21a local chapter board member of the American Civil Liberties
22Union (ACLU), a volunteer and youth mentor at the Phoenix

 

 

SR0248- 2 -LRB102 17929 ECR 24584 r

1Center, a volunteer at the Abraham Lincoln Museum, and a
2member of the Abraham Lincoln Unitarian Universalist
3Congregation; he and his husband created the Prairie Frame
4newspaper, which they coordinated for 12 years; and
